CONFRONTING WHITENESS

Last Updated: April 14, 2026

Over the course of nine weeks, participants will explore confronting whiteness together through the lens of black authors, artists, poets and filmmakers. Their experiences and perspectives can help us see ourselves in new ways. Participants will read, watch and listen to examine and share what they learn about confronting whiteness and themselves.
